Abstract

The highest coverage of JKN participation in Jambi Province is the Jambi city. However, the size of JKN participation in Jambi city is not proportional to its use. This study aims to determine the interest of the owners National Health Insurance in informal sector in the use of first-level health facilities in the Jambi city. This research was conducted with quantitative methods using aapproach cross sectional. The population in this study are all informal workers whose population is unknown. The sample in this study are 105 respondents, the sampling technique was used purposive sampling. Bivariate results using the chi-square test, the relationship between the independent variable and the dependent variable, age (p=0,130), gender (p=0,401), education (p=0,134), income (p=0,183), knowledge (p=0,057), health facilities (p=0,174) , needs (p=0,000) with interest in using health insurance. The owners of the informal sector JKN in Jambi city was interested using first-level health facilities and there is a relationship between needs and interests of JKN owners in informal sector in the use of the first-level health facilities Jambi city
